Royal Mencap Society is seeking Relief Support Workers in Saxmundham to support individuals with learning disabilities. This role involves assisting with daily activities and providing emotional support, making a significant impact on their lives.
The ideal candidates should possess excellent communication skills and a genuine passion for helping others.
Benefits include flexible working hours, training opportunities, and an inclusive work environ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Royal Mencap Society
✨Know the Role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you understand what being a Relief Support Worker entails. Familiarise yourself with the daily activities and emotional support needed for individuals with learning disabilities. This will help you demonstrate your genuine passion for helping others during the conversation.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
Since excellent communication is key in this role, think of examples from your past experiences where you've effectively communicated or supported someone. Be ready to discuss how you can adapt your communication style to meet the needs of different individuals.
✨Highlight Your Flexibility
With flexible shifts being a major part of the job, be prepared to discuss your availability and willingness to adapt to changing schedules. Share any previous experiences where you successfully managed flexible working hours or adapted to new situations.
✨Express Your Commitment to Inclusivity
The Royal Mencap Society values an inclusive work environment, so it’s important to convey your commitment to inclusivity and diversity. Think about how you can contribute to creating a supportive atmosphere for all individuals and be ready to share your thoughts on this during the interview.
